Improving Nighttime Driving Clarity and Security
LED headlight bulbs have become indispensable for contemporary automobiles, providing unmatched illumination and clarity. Unlike traditional halogen bulbs, they generate a sharper, whiter light that mimics natural daylight. This significant improvement enables motorists to detect obstacles sooner, react quickly, and navigate challenging conditions assuredly. Studies show that vehicles equipped with LED headlight bulbs lower after-dark collisions by up to 20%, underscoring their life-saving potential.
Additionally, the precise light distribution of LED headlight bulbs minimizes glare for other road users, creating a safer communal driving space. Whether driving through wet roads, foggy landscapes, or unlit routes, these innovations maintain reliable functionality, guaranteeing peak clarity at all times.
Reducing Power Consumption While Maximizing Lifespan
One of the most compelling arguments for LED headlight bulbs is their exceptional power-saving capability. Traditional halogen bulbs waste significant amounts of energy as heat, whereas LED variants transform more than four-fifths of power usage into illumination. This substantial decrease in energy demand doesn’t just lowers vehicle fuel consumption but also extends battery life in electric or hybrid cars.
Furthermore, the durability of LED headlight bulbs exceeds traditional options by a substantial margin. Although incandescent units function for around six months to a year, LED versions are designed to perform for up to 30,000 hours with regular use. This durability translates to less frequent maintenance, allowing motorists both time and money over the long term.
Withstanding Extreme Environments Reliably
LED headlight bulbs are designed to endure extreme conditions that could compromise ordinary bulbs. Constructed using durable materials, they eliminate breakable parts or delicate glass enclosures, rendering them resistant to shaking, physical shocks, and thermal shifts. Whether driving through rocky terrains or experiencing freezing temperatures, these units maintain steady performance without flickering.
Moreover, their immunity against water penetration and particle buildup ensures reliable operation in inclement conditions. Unlike halogen bulbs, that can malfunction if subjected to downpours or dust storms, LED headlight bulbs continue operating normally, providing constant light irrespective of environmental factors.

Reliable Functionality Amidst Heat and Cold
One often overlooked benefit of LED headlight bulbs is their capacity to operate flawlessly in extreme temperatures. Traditional halogen bulbs struggle in scorching climates, becoming too hot and dimming, while sub-zero weather can cause damage or malfunction. In contrast, LED headlight bulbs excel in both ends of the spectrum, preserving optimal brightness without compromise.
This toughness stems from their efficient thermal management mechanisms, which channel excess heat away from critical components. Even amidst extended operation, they stay safe to handle, avoiding heat-related degradation and ensuring durable service. For drivers in areas experiencing harsh climates, this feature is invaluable.
